There are restrictions in place that limit the kinds of items that are cleared for shipping to Togo. Banned goods include:
Counterfeit money and goods
Pornographic materials
Matches containing white phosphorus
Narcotics
Agricultural chemicals (e.g. fertilisers and pesticides)

A customs declaration will be required when shipping to Togo from the UK. Thankfully, it’s easier than you might think. When you book with us, we’ll send you all the forms that are required for your delivery, meaning there’s no need to worry about attaching the wrong documents to your parcel.
